## Tuning

If you're writing a plugin for Hushwire, the alert deduplicator, know that dedup windows are global — your plugin can't override them per-source. Plugins that emit bursty alerts should batch upstream instead of fighting the window. Fingerprint collisions get merged silently, so keep your keys specific. The defaults your plugin inherits are these constants.

tuning constants:
RATE_LIMITS = {
    "zorael": 10,
    "oliix": 1,
    "holix": 2,
    "quenix": 10,
}

## Tuning

The receipt mailer (Almsgate) batches donation receipts and sends through the Thornquay relay. On-call: if the queue backs up, resist the urge to crank batch size — the relay rate-limits per connection, and bigger batches just mean bigger retries. Scale worker count first, then shorten the flush interval. Dedupe window must stay longer than the retry horizon or donors get duplicate receipts, which generates tickets. All knobs live in one place and are read at worker start. Current production values follow.

tuning table, kajop-yafof:
QUOTAS = {
    "wenath": 10,
    "ulaael": 5,
}

LEADERSHIP REVIEW BRIEFING — Sales Leads

Treasury has decided to hedge 70% of forecast receivables from the Veldessa region for the next four quarters, using forward contracts arranged through Cormant Capital. This locks in margins on the Bryneth product line and removes the exchange-rate volatility that distorted last year's commission calculations. Quote in local currency as usual; pricing tables are unaffected. Questions go through regional finance. The confidential planning context follows below.

internal memo for hawif-yadug: Gross margin on Druix came in at 5 percent against a plan of 15 percent. Only 7 of the 80 pilot accounts renewed Druix, so a churn review is set for October 1.

Briefing — Leadership Review: Proposed Acquisition of Torlin Systems

For the incoming director.

Torlin Systems, a mid-size sensor firm based in Averholt, is available at an estimated 4.1x revenue. Fit: strong with our Cresca platform; weak overlap in services. Diligence led by F. Amesbury is 60% complete. Key risks: customer concentration, pending litigation in Norwich Vale. Decision window closes end of month. The strategic rationale is summarised in the confidential note below.

management briefing: Only 7 of the 100 pilot accounts renewed Zorath, so a churn review is set for April 15.